In this paper, cyanobacteria in Chaohu Lake for the study is the principal.Focusing on the changes of algae bloom in Chaohu Lake west half form April 2010 to October 2010,and the relationship between chlorophyll concentration and dry weight of cyanobacteria. In the laboratory,cyanobacteria to simulate the microbial degradation process.Algae emergency salvage and resource utilization data to provide the scientific basis and support.Studies show that from April 2010 to October 2010 period, the algae outbreak was mainly in July and August.And the main characteristic is higher in the west and lower in the east,surround by high and middle by low; three sampling sites Chlorophyll average:middle lake<Tangxi River<Tangxi river bank, three sampling points of the stability of chlorophyll concentration are:lake> Tangxi River> Tangxi River bank. Tangxi bank of chlorophyll a values is the most volatile, the highest concentration of chlorophyll.Analysis of the relationship between Chlorophyll a values and the dry weight of cyanobacteria, we found that chlorophyll a values and a positive correlation of dry weight algae, and lower chlorophyll a values, the stronger the positive correlation between chlorophyll a values and total dry weight of cyanobacteria The analysis for the relationship:y=0.0002x, R2=0.9801; at the lowest concentration of chlorophyll a values and the corresponding relationship between the dry weight of cyanobacteria is:y=0.0002x-0.0095, R2=0.9994. Thus, analysis and monitoring changes in chlorophyll a values can reflect the amount of cyanobacteria in the lake body changes. By estimate, the lowest western half of Chaohu Lake cyanobacterial biomass dry weight was 768t.The course of dying and degradation of cyanobacteria collected from Chaohu Lake was observed, analysis of cyanobacteria in the process of color, smell, morphological changes. The results showed that the cyanobacteria in the decay process, the aerobic treatment stage degradation server, especially in the first ten days, the color and shape change significantly; and algae after 30 days of aerobic treatment and 70 days of anaerobic treatment, almost completely degraded.Based on the above results, we should strengthen the algae bloom chlorophyll concentration and meteorological conditions pre-monitoring for the algae bloom has never been an accurate early warning, provide protection for emergency salvage. Emergency salvage in cyanobacteria, we should pay attention to location and salvage salvage mode choice, and should strengthen the cooperation between the various parts, where conditions permit, the classification of cyanobacteria salvage, for the treatment resources with ease.Decline according to different levels of cyanobacteria are also different substances contained in the characteristics of resource utilization in cyanobacteria, the cyanobacteria should be different in different use. Fresh cyanobacterial phycobiliprotein containing the most suitable for extraction of protein substances; decline of 3 days the release of cyanobacteria algal pigment maximum at this time can be purified pigments; and algal toxins need to be biodegradable after 10 days of removal, so yellow Algae can be compost, the use of gas; cyanobacterial exopolysaccharides also has broad prospects for the use, should decline in the algae extract the first 30 days.
